WebbA Gun Trust is a way to avoid the transfer process described above. The Trust is an entity you create that holds the title to your firearms. You can name multiple trustees, who then share the right to possess and use the firearms covered by the Trust. Webb8 sep. 2024 · In 2010, only 22 states allowed hunters to use suppressors. BRCA1 and BRCA2 are sometimes called tumor suppressor genes because when they have certain changes, called harmful (or … attr=value cssWebbMutations in the RB1 gene are responsible for most cases of retinoblastoma. RB1 is a tumor suppressor gene, which means that it normally regulates cell growth and stops cells from dividing too rapidly or in an uncontrolled way.
